1,132 Star Turtles Seized In B’luru, 4 Nomads Arrested
Bengaluru: The Karnataka Police have arrested four nomads and seized 1,132 star turtles in the state capital, which were brought for ...
Bengaluru: The Karnataka Police have arrested four nomads and seized 1,132 star turtles in the state capital, which were brought for ...